My husband stayed at this hotel last week for a business fund raising dinner.
The room was clean but not very nice - dimly lit including the bathroom. The king size bed was too hard and not comfortable.
The room overlooked the hotels ventilation system air handler and a cement retaining wall - the fan in the heating system in the room was noisy all night and I was unable to turn it off. The continental breakfast was coffee/ tea, toast and cereal. Very disappointing. The hotel staff were pleasant.

I was booked here by error, and was to be in the Marriott Courtyard, that aside the staff were very pleasant and helpful especially Gary the night manager. Parking was handy although problematic in the sense that checking in and obtaining the parking pass was a bit difficult to negotiate to get back into the parking garage. The attendant allowed up to go in and come back with the parking pass so we parked close to the door to the Hotels side entrance . The amount of bird droppings was horrific. Pigeons were roosting nearby and we were not impressed at having to negotiate around this with our luggage etc. The hotel has been refurbished but some things still need upgrading to demand the price they are asking IMHO. The bed was clean and bug free as was the room. (so Im not sure where the other reviewer recieved bug bites) I was disappointed that the pool was not in working order, however, we arrived late and it was a whirlpool I was most needing. The room is well maintained other than the drapes did not close and the room looks out onto an apartment complex, making one feel exposed to voyeurism. no blinds either. I slept well, wouldn't use the tub (jets were old and corroded) but honestly there really is no reason not to stay there. The rating is a 3 because the pool was not working and the filth in the parking area with bird droppings. No fridge in room either. but the coffee was great I did not have a chance to stay for breakfast so I am unable to comment on it. Apparently it was included in the price

I stayed at this hotel with my partner and upon check-in, experienced the slowest and most chaotic check-in process I have ever dealt with. While the staff was nice, they couldn't locate my Hotwire reservation on either of their computers and 2 staff members were back and forth between me, their computers and the printer for approximately 20 minutes. The hotel itself has a stale, dated vibe. Those things I was willing to look past but I was not able to look past bug bites all over my partner that we discovered immediately after our stay. We were horrified to see that he had itchy bite marks in clusters all over his body (arms, ankles, wrists). The ordeal caused us a lot of stress and anxiety. We had to seal our clothes in bags until we could wash them thoroughly and we were terrified that we could have brought whatever pest home with us. After speaking with the GM, we were told that since no bugs were found in the room days later, that they would do nothing to compensate us. It’s clear that whatever bit him, was in that hotel bed. I would never stay in this hotel again or recommend it to anyone.
